This paper presents a simple space vector approach for the generation of different switching sequences such as Space Vector Pulse Width Modulation (SVPWM), Basic Bus Clamping PWM (BBCPWM) and Advanced Bus Clamping PWM (ABCPWM) algorithms with reduced complexity. It brings out alikeness between the carrier comparison and space vector approaches. The conventional space vector approach requires calculation of sector and angle information which is a complex procedure. For simplicity the proposed space vector approach generates pulses using instantaneous phase voltages only. To validate the proposed algorithm simulation studies have been carried on v/f controlled induction motor drive at various modulation indices and the results are presented. The results show the good agreement with the proposed work.
